Quad Canes and Multi-Point Support Systems

For individuals seeking greater stability than traditional single-point canes provide, quad canes represent an excellent alternative. These mobility aids feature a base with four small feet that create a wider support platform, dramatically reducing the risk of tipping or slipping.

Quad canes come in two main varieties: small-base models ideal for navigating tight spaces and large-base versions offering maximum stability. Most designs include height adjustment capabilities to accommodate users of different statures. The additional ground contact points make these canes particularly valuable for individuals recovering from stroke, dealing with significant balance issues, or transitioning from walkers to less supportive mobility aids.

Beyond standard quad canes, tri-base models offer a middle ground between single-point and quad designs. These three-point contact systems provide enhanced stability while maintaining a relatively small footprint, making them suitable for both indoor and outdoor use. The weighted bases on many of these models add another layer of security for users concerned about stability.

Forearm Crutches and Platform Supports

Forearm crutches represent a significant advancement over traditional canes for individuals who need more substantial support or who experience hand and wrist discomfort with standard canes. Unlike conventional canes that concentrate pressure on the palm and wrist, forearm crutches distribute weight through the forearm via a cuff that wraps around the arm above the wrist.

The ergonomic design of forearm crutches allows users to bear weight more naturally through their arm structure rather than just their hand. This distribution reduces strain on smaller joints and can prevent the development of conditions like carpal tunnel syndrome that sometimes affect long-term cane users. Modern forearm crutches often feature adjustable heights and angles to customize the fit to individual body types.

Platform crutches take this concept even further by providing a horizontal surface where the user can rest their forearm completely. These are particularly beneficial for individuals with arthritis, hand injuries, or limited grip strength who cannot comfortably grasp a traditional handle. The platform completely eliminates pressure on the wrist and hand while providing sturdy support for mobility.

Walking Poles and Nordic Walking Sticks

Walking poles, inspired by skiing equipment and hiking gear, have gained popularity as dynamic alternatives to traditional canes. Unlike standard canes designed primarily for support, walking poles actively engage the upper body during movement, creating a more balanced walking pattern that mimics natural gait mechanics.

Nordic walking sticks, a specific type of walking pole, feature specialized hand straps and ergonomic grips that allow users to push off with each step. This action engages arm, shoulder, and core muscles, potentially burning up to 46% more calories than regular walking. For individuals with mild mobility challenges, these poles can provide subtle support while encouraging physical activity and proper posture.

Many walking poles are constructed from lightweight materials like aluminum or carbon fiber and feature telescoping designs for easy adjustment and storage. Their versatility makes them appropriate for various terrains, from urban sidewalks to nature trails. The psychological benefit should not be overlooked either—many users report feeling less stigmatized using walking poles compared to medical-looking canes, as poles are widely associated with fitness activities rather than disability.

Rollators and Wheeled Walking Aids

Rollators represent a significant step up in support from traditional canes while offering greater mobility than standard walkers. These wheeled walking aids typically feature a frame with three or four wheels, hand brakes for control, and a built-in seat that allows users to rest when needed.

The primary advantage of rollators over traditional canes is the continuous support they provide without requiring lifting between steps. This makes them ideal for individuals with limited stamina or those who experience pain when bearing weight. Modern rollators come in various designs, including narrow models for indoor navigation and sturdier versions with larger wheels for outdoor terrain.

Three-wheeled rollators offer excellent maneuverability in tight spaces, while four-wheeled models provide maximum stability. Many contemporary designs include storage bags or baskets, allowing users to transport personal items without carrying them. For individuals who require more support than a cane can provide but want to maintain an active lifestyle, rollators offer an ideal middle ground that promotes independence without sacrificing security.

Smart Canes and Technology-Enhanced Mobility Aids

The intersection of technology and mobility assistance has produced a new generation of smart canes that extend functionality far beyond simple physical support. These innovative devices integrate sensors, GPS capabilities, and communication tools to enhance safety and independence for users.

Several models now feature fall detection systems that can automatically alert emergency contacts if the user experiences a fall. Others incorporate navigation assistance through subtle vibrations or audio cues, particularly beneficial for individuals with visual impairments. LED lighting integrated into the shaft or handle improves visibility in dim conditions, adding an extra safety element.

Advanced smart canes can monitor vital health metrics such as heart rate and step count, syncing this data with smartphone applications to track overall activity levels. Some models even include built-in alarm systems that can be activated in emergency situations. While typically more expensive than traditional canes, these technology-enhanced options offer unprecedented features that can significantly improve quality of life and provide peace of mind for both users and their families.
